Winners in PAF arnis tournament hailed

City officials recently congratulated and commended the winners during the Philippine Air Force Invitational Arnis Tournament.

In a resolution, local legislators stated that the local government recognizes and commend the exemplary achievement and performance of the local athletes, together with their coaches, Andre Dean D. Foman-eg – head coach, Princelle Gabriela Foman-eg – assistant coach, and Karl Mico D. Alangui – supervising coach, as they manifested that Baguio City is a sports center and truly a home of champions.

Earlier, the first-ever Philippine Air Force Invitational Arnis Tournament was conducted on June 7-9, 2024 at the Villamor Air Base Elementary School and Col. Jesus Villamor Air Base in Pasay City.

Among the contenders were Arinsadors from Baguio City who ended up victorious in their respective divisions and categories during the said competition.

In the any category senior division, James Glysm Aliga won the gold medal for the anyo seniors men double weapon, Izy Pobletin garnered the silver medal for the anyo seniors women single weapon, Marion Lopez snared the gold medal for the anyo seniors women double weapon, and Keru Evince B. Koziej won the bronze medal for the anyo seniors men double weapon.

In the full contact padded stick women seniors division, Izy Pobletin, and Angelyn Datuin won gold medals and Khloe Directo and Marion Lopez garnered bronze medals.

In the full contact padded stick senior men’s division, Bernardo Torres garnered the gold medal, Glysm Aliga won three silver medals, Takuya Wad and Xhedrick Mendoza won bronze medals.

Chloe Villanueva emerged as bronze medalist in the full contact padded stick women junior’s division while Yumi Ventura settled for silver in the full contact padded stick women elementary-kid division.
